  • The Sweet Spot? Orb/Lightning Hybrid! Needed answers for cold immunes without dying every five seconds. Swapped skills: Max Frozen Orb, dumped points into Lightning and Chain Lightning, one point Static Field (essential!). Gear similar to Blizz sorc – MF stuff plus stuff to survive (Stealth runeword armor helped early). Now I could actually do places! Frozen Orb for the crowds, Lightning/Chain Lightning for the cold immunes like Countess’s minions or the occasional tough guy. Suddenly, Duriel? Melts. Mephisto runs? Easy. Even Baal waves became manageable. Found that damn Gull dagger running this setup! Finally feeling efficient.

Final Verdict: Speed is King, But Don’t Die

After bashing my head against Pindle, Mephisto, Countess, and Ancient Tunnels for days:

  • Blizzard Sorc absolutely smokes for pure boss runs (like Mephisto) or areas with no/few cold immunes. MF stacks high, kills fast there. But useless if the target has cold immunity.
  • Orb/Lightning Hybrid was slower killing bosses compared to Blizzard, sure. BUT! Being able to actually run anywhere without skipping half the mobs or dying instantly? That’s huge. Found way more usable junk consistently because I wasn’t avoiding content. Clear speed + versatility + decent MF made it my personal winner for long-term farming. Found my first Shako with this setup!
  • Meteor/Orb Hybrid felt clunky. Maybe I sucked at aiming Meteor, but nah, Blizzard just felt stronger and faster for cold stuff.

Biggest “duh” moment? Gear matters SO much more than tiny build tweaks early on. Doesn’t matter if you have the “perfect” spec if you’ve got crap gear. Farm easier targets like Mephisto or Countess first to get your basic MF set (like a Spirit Sword) before stressing the perfect build. Makes life easier!
